sbv3000 Posted July 7, 2017 Share #1 Posted July 7, 2017 Hi All This is info/warning about changing boot loaders serial/mac. My test rig with 102b loader updated to 6.1.2-15132. I created a new loader with different serial/macs for test purposes On booting the box came up with the new sn/macs in Assistant - DSM 6.1-15407 and 'Recoverable' Trying 'Recovery' the system instantly times out and goes off the network Reverting to the original boot loader everything is ok Making a boot loader with the original sn/macs - system is 'Recoverable' DSM 6.1-15407 - Recovery works and reboots to 6.1.2-15132 There is perhaps some internal tie up between serial/macs and a given installation. So the advice would be to make sure you keep a copy of your working sn/macs boot loader to be able to reflash USB and changing sn/mac may not be an option after install/updates. sbv3000 Posted July 7, 2017 Author Share #2 Posted July 7, 2017 Ok so I think I've found the problem - which is another learned thing I purchased a box of 5 cheap 1gb USB sticks to use as boot loaders, all identical and branded the same. BUT on investigation the vid/pid of the new stick I used was different to the working ones. Editing to the correct vid/pid and I could recover and got the new sn/macs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
